Using the automatic mode
Fan speed is adjusted automatically in accordance with the temperature set-
ting and ambient conditions. As a result, the following may occur.
Immediately after
is pressed, the fan may stop for a while until
warm or cool air is ready to flow.
Cool air may flow to the area around the upper body when the heater is
on.
Using the system in recirculated air mode
The windows will fog up more easily if the recirculated air mode is used for
an extended period.
Switching between outside air and recirculated air modes
Recirculated air mode or outside air mode may be automatically switched to
in accordance with the temperature setting and the inside temperature.
Window defogger feature
Recirculated air mode may automatically switch to outside air mode in situa-
tions where the windows need to be defogged.
When outside temperature approaches 0°C (32°F)
The air conditioning system may not operate even when
is
pressed.
When is selected for the air outlets used
For your driving comfort, air flowing to the feet may be warmer than air flow-
ing to the upper body depending on the position of the temperature control
dial.

Air conditioning odors
During use, various odors from inside and outside the vehicle may enter
into and accumulate in the air conditioning system. This may then cause
odor to be emitted from the vents.
To reduce potential odors from occurring:
It is recommended that the air conditioning system be set to outside air
mode prior to turning the vehicle off.

Rear window and outside rear view mirror defoggers
The rear window and outside rear view mirror defoggers can be oper-
ated when
Vehicles with smart entry & start system
The “ENGINE START STOP” switch is in IGNITION ON mode.
Vehicles without smart entry & start system
The engine switch is in the “ON” position.
CAUTION
When the outside rear view mirror defoggers are on
Do not touch the rear view mirror surfaces, as they can become very hot and
burn you.
Clear the rear window using the defogger. (Turning the rear window
defogger on will turn the outside rear view mirror defoggers on. The
outside rear view mirror is used to remove raindrops, dew and frost
from the outside rear view mirrors.)
On/off
The defoggers will automati-
cally turn off after approxi-
mately 15 minutes. Pressing
the switch again also turns the
rear window defogger off.

EON (Enhanced Other Network) system (for traffic announcement
function)
If the RDS station (with EON data) you are listening to is not broadcasting a
traffic information program and the audio system is in the TA (traffic
announcement) mode, the radio will be switched automatically to a station
broadcasting a traffic information program in the EON AF list when traffic
information begins.
When the battery is disconnected
Stations presets are erased.
Reception sensitivity
Maintaining perfect radio reception at all times is difficult due to the con-
tinually changing position of the antenna, differences in signal strength
and surrounding objects, such as trains, transmitters, etc.
Sedan: The radio antenna is mounted inside the rear window. To main-
tain clear radio reception, do not attach metallic window tinting or other
metallic objects to the antenna wire mounted inside the rear window.
Wagon: The radio antennas are mounted inside the rear quarter window
and on the rear roof. To maintain clear radio reception, do not attach
metallic window tinting or other metallic objects to the antenna wire
mounted inside the rear quarter window. The rear roof antenna can be
removed from the base by turning.
Digital Audio Broadcast (DAB) radio
The optional radio antenna and tuner are necessary for the use of Digital
Audio Broadcast (DAB) radio.

MP3 and WMA files
MP3 (MPEG Audio LAYER3) is a standard audio compression format.
Files can be compressed to approximately 1/10 of their original size by using
MP3 compression.
WMA (Windows Media Audio) is a Microsoft audio compression format.
This format compresses audio data to a size smaller than that of the MP3
format.
There is a limit to the MP3 and WMA file standards and to the media/formats
recorded by them that can be used.
MP3 file compatibility
• Compatible standards
MP3 (MPEG1 LAYER3, MPEG2 LSF LAYER3)
• Compatible sampling frequencies
MPEG1 LAYER3: 32, 44.1, 48 (kHz)
MPEG2 LSF LAYER3: 16, 22.05, 24 (kHz)
• Compatible bit rates (compatible with VBR)
MPEG1 LAYER3: 64, 80, 96, 112, 128, 160, 192, 224, 256, 320 (kbps)
• MPEG2 LSF LAYER3: 64, 80, 96, 112, 128, 144, 160 (kbps)
• Compatible channel modes: stereo, joint stereo, dual channel and
monaural
WMA file compatibility
• Compatible standards
WMA Ver. 7, 8, 9
• Compatible sampling frequencies
32, 44.1, 48 (kHz)
• Compatible bit rates (only compatible with 2-channel playback)
Ver. 7, 8: CBR 48, 64, 80, 96, 128, 160, 192 (kbps)
Ver. 9: CBR 48, 64, 80, 96, 128, 160, 192, 256, 320 (kbps)

Playback
• To play MP3 file with steady sound quality, we recommend a fixed bit
rate of 128 kbps and a sampling frequency of 44.1 kHz.
• CD-R or CD-RW playback may not be possible in some instances,
depending on the characteristics of the disc.
• There is a wide variety of freeware and other encoding software for
MP3 and WMA files on the market, and depending on the status of the
encoding and the file format, poor sound quality or noise at the start of
playback may result. In some cases, playback may not be possible at
all.
• When files other than MP3 or WMA files are recorded on a disc, it may
take more time to recognize the disc and in some cases, playback may
not be possible at all.

USB memory
Compatible devices
USB memory that can be used for MP3 and WMA playback
Compatible device formats
The following device formats can be used:
• USB communication formats: USB2.0 FS (12mbps)
• File formats: FAT16/32 (Windows)
• Correspondence class: Mass storage class
MP3 and WMA files written in any format other than those listed above
may not play correctly, and their file names and folder names may not
be displayed correctly.
Items related to standards and limitations are as follows:
• Maximum directory hierarchy: 8 levels
• Maximum number of folders in a device: 999 (including the root)
• Maximum number of files in a device: 9999
• Maximum number of files per folder: 255
